Help the Environment Agency reduce flood risk in Nether Heyford

The Environment Agency will be hosting events at Nether Heyford Village Hall on Friday 27 February and Saturday 7 March 2015 to obtain local community information on floods.

Ben Thornely, Partnerships and Strategic Overview Team Leader at the Environment Agency, said:

The events will allow us to hear about residents’ experience and knowledge of flooding – information which will improve our understanding of flood risk in the area and help us plan together ways in which we could work together to reduce flood risk.

The sessions are also an opportunity for residents to find out about our free flood warning service, discover how we manage flooding incidents and ask any questions.

Doors will be open 2.30pm to 8pm on Friday 27 February and 10am to 1pm on Saturday 7 March 2015. Hot and cold drinks will be provided.
